Fan Creator Relationship Manager

£18.1 - £21.1 per hourEstimated

Ready to champion LEGO fan engagement? Join us as a Fan Creator Relationship Manager and be the driving force in building direct and lasting relationships with grown-up fans and creators across the globe!

Relocation support is not offered for this position.

Core Responsibilities

  • Own and manage direct relationships with recognised Fan Creators on behalf of the LEGO brand, maintaining positive brand perception and ensuring a high-quality experience that ensures they feel recognized and valued
  • Innovate continuously with new ways to engage and inspire Fan Creators, including managing exclusive internal events, panels and unique ‘behind the scenes’ opportunities
  • Support strategy development and establish clear Fan Creator engagement guidelines and toolkits tailored to each platform and audience type - considering the business needs, confidentiality, digital safety and moderation requirements
  • Leverage fandom for mutual value and build on culturally relevant trends to drive advocacy and talent pool growth, and enable the LEGO Group to build direct and lasting relationships with the fandom
  • Collaborate closely with various internal stakeholders including Product Groups, Adults Engagement, Fan Marketing, Corporate Brand Communications, our LEGO Agency, Confidentiality Team and local markets, as well as external partners, to define ways in which the Community Management & Moderation team can enhance commercial value stakeholders and foster stronger brand engagement across our Ecosystem
  • Collaborate with key stakeholders to pre-empt, manage and mitigate brand risk across high profile, high reach platforms, including agile management and swift resolution of potential challenges
  • Employ a data driven mindset, working with Analytics and Insights colleagues to set and track success against key performance indicators, ensuring the Community Management & Moderation team is viewed as a critical business enabler
  • Influence the delivery of key strategic priorities bringing expertise on Creator relations and management, fostering innovation and promoting a culture of excellence and providing mentorship and support to executional work within Fandom space

Play your part in our team succeeding

Community Management and Moderation is at the forefront of delivering exceptional community experience globally to support our ambitions of building direct and lasting relationships with kids, grown-ups, fans and creators in owned and earned spaces to make them feel welcomed, recognized and valued, to grow healthy communities, to drive membership and protect the brand.

Reporting to the Director of Community Management & Moderation, you’ll play a pivotal role in helping us take our recognition program for Fan Creators and Communities to the next level through exciting growth and transformation on our mission to build direct and lasting relationships with grown-up fans and creators.

Do you have what it takes?

  • Significant and proven experience in a similar role, i.e. directly managing partnerships with creators, influencers and fan ambassadors - ideally within a complex, global organisation
  • In depth understanding of fandom and community engagement, with proven track record of driving diversity and inclusion agenda
  • Knowledge of community culture, best practices, and risk mitigation in digital spaces, including collaboration with stakeholders to manage crises and issues effectively
  • Awareness and understanding of different audience needs and relevant safety considerations, including knowledge of child safety laws and ethical considerations
  • Exceptional interpersonal and communication skills, capable of working across multiple layers, time zones and global locations
  • Strong strategic, analytical, decision-making, and problem-solving skills
